Or you can get a copy of the source by cloning from the JayDeBeApi github project and install with $ python setup.py install or if you are using Jython use $ jython setup.py install The PyPI package sqlalchemy-jdbcapi receives a total of package health analysis Jaydebeapi is one of the easiest module that I have been using. Are cheap electric helicopters feasible to produce? and for that, pandas dataframe class has the built-in method pandas.dataframe.to_sql that allows to do so very quickly, for sqlite and all the databases supported by sqlalchemy library, and when it comes to those who doesn't have a good support by it ( in my case was ibm db2 ), developers find themselves forced to think twice for some work around Developed and maintained by the Python community, for the Python community. Some coworkers are committing to work overtime for a 1% bonus. How to distinguish it-cleft and extraposition? older versions, which are reviewed on a case-by-case basis. All rights reserved. 'It was Ben that found it' v 'It was clear that Ben found it'. SQLAlchemy and its documentation are licensed under the MIT license. Does SQLAlchemy support Pervasive PSQL? 0.0.1', username, password], '/path/to/driver/') return c mypool = pool.QueuePool ( getconn, max_overflow=10, pool_size=5) # get a connection conn = mypool.connect () # use it cursor = conn.cursor () Why does it matter that a group of January 6 rioters went to Olive Garden for dinner after the riot? connect your project's repository to Snyk It works on ordinary Python (cPython) using the JPype Java integration or on Jython to make use of the Java JDBC driver.. Making statements based on opinion; back them up with references or personal experience. The most up to date reference I can find is this: It looks like the JDBC API was released fairly recently (October 2020): https://pypi.org/project/sqlalchemy-jdbcapi/. units can be composed into a larger structure. huge thanks to the Blogofile accommodate both of these principles. be some not supported edge cases. import sqlalchemy.pool as pool import jaydebeapi def getconn (): c = jaydebeapi. released PyPI versions cadence, the repository activity, 1.2.0 - 2020-09-1 It provides a Python DB-API v2.0 to that database. SQLAlchemy considers the database to be a relational algebra engine, Although this is not an answer, but I can't agree more on your comment. Saving for retirement starting at 68 years old.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Based on project statistics from the GitHub repository for the PyPI package JayDeBeApi, we found that it has been starred 306 times, and that 0 other projects in the ecosystem are dependent on it. tables but also joins and other select statements; any of these | Download this Documentation, Home SQLAlchemy, Visit the I tried using it based on the instructions but I ran into trouble trying to install the required IBM driver. component that provides the data mapper pattern, where jaydebeapi . Connect with a Denodo database using the SQLAlchemy URL pattern for Denodo dialect. SQLAlchemy is a trademark of Michael Bayer. Thanks,. Problem with Dataflow runner and jaydebeapi (one-time problem) Info on our data flow pipeline we're referring to in this incident: pipeline is responsible for moving data from Oracle source to BigQuery; pipeline is written in Python3.6; it uses ojdbc, jdk and . Website content copyright by SQLAlchemy authors and contributors. 4 Examples 4 Example 1 Project: jaydebeapi License: View license Source File: test_integration.py Function: connect As a healthy sign for on-going project maintenance, we found that the Oct 16, 2020 All dialects require that an appropriate DBAPI driver is installed. decoupled way from the beginning. As such, we scored QGIS pan map in layout, simultaneously with items on top, Leading a two people project, I feel like the other person isn't pulling their weight or is actively silently quitting or obstructing it. 3 November-2022, at 15:22 (UTC). Home - Issue: PGarray not iterable. Is there a way to test an SQLAlchemy Connection? It is an open source and cross-platform software released under MIT license. to learn more about the package maintenance status. The dialect is the system SQLAlchemy uses to communicate with various types of DBAPI implementations and databases. CI system and passes all the tests in the test suite. The dialect is the system SQLAlchemy uses to communicate with various types of DBAPI implementations and databases. Copy PIP instructions, View statistics for this project via Libraries.io, or by using our public dataset on Google BigQuery, Tags sqlalchemy_jdbcapi-1.2.2-py3-none-any.whl. It provides a Python DB-API v2.0 to that database. sqlalchemy-jdbcapi popularity level to be Small. An important project maintenance signal to consider for sqlalchemy-jdbcapi is full health score report class 11 organic chemistry handwritten notes pdf; firefox paste without formatting; computer networks: a systems approach notes; white label payment facilitator; By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. SQLAlchemy aims to SQLAlchemy ( source code) is a well-regarded database toolkit and object-relational mapper (ORM) implementation written in Python. Regex: Delete all lines before STRING, except one particular line, LLPSI: "Marcus Quintum ad terram cadere uidet. Create a directory to contain certain files to be copied from your cluster. What value for LANG should I use for "sort -u correctly handle Chinese characters? This occurs during operations such as Session.refresh(), as well as when an attribute deferred by defer() is being loaded, or an attribute that was expired either directly by Sess ", Horror story: only people who smoke could see some monsters. project. for sqlalchemy-jdbcapi, including popularity, security, maintenance The most up to date reference I can find is this: JayDeBeAPI Comment Share Improve this answer Follow SQL databases behave less like object collections the more SQLAlchemy: What's the difference between flush() and commit()? Please submit bugs and patches. To learn more, see our tips on writing great answers. Installing the dialect is straightforward: Set an environment variable export CLASSPATH=/ojdbc8.jar:/postgresql-42.2.9.jre7.jar. Minimize your risk by selecting secure & well maintained open source packages, Scan your application to find vulnerabilities in your: source code, open source dependencies, containers and configuration files, Easily fix your code by leveraging automatically generated PRs, New vulnerabilities are discovered every day. Audience Here are the examples of the python api jaydebeapi.connect taken from open source projects. Best effort indicates that we try to support basic features on them, How can I find a lens locking screw if I have lost the original one? 1 pip install JayDeBeApi The jdbc driver needs to be downloaded manually informix-complete-jdbc Download and extract to the specified directory, I store it in 1 /home/chancel/codes/python/informix/informix-jdbc-complete-4.50.4.1.jar The Python connection code is as follows. sqlalchemy-jdbcapi is missing a Code of Conduct. well-maintained, Get health score & security insights directly in your IDE, export You can install it using pip: pip install Jaydebeapi Set CLASSPATH to Driver Location How do I get a raw, compiled SQL query from a SQLAlchemy expression? Approach 1 - JayDeBeApi To improve performance, we use executemany function so insert multiple records. past 12 months, and could be considered as a discontinued project, or that which Flask-SQLAlchemy check if row exists in table.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. It would automatically enable so much additional functionality in any tool that chooses SQLAlchemy like Superset. Read some key features of SQLAlchemy, SQLAlchemy and its documentation are licensed under the MIT license. Please try enabling it if you encounter problems. rev2022.11.3.43004. Flask-SQLAlchemy does not change how SQLAlchemy works or . San Juan Center for Independence. Is there a topology on the reals such that the continuous functions of that topology are precisely the differentiable functions? such, sqlalchemy-jdbcapi popularity was classified as Based on project statistics from the GitHub repository for the all systems operational.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. SQLAlchemy's overall approach to these problems is entirely different as well as what people are saying about SQLAlchemy. Not the answer you're looking for? Install Jaydebeapi The JayDeBeApi module allows you to connect from Python code to databases using Java JDBC. by the community. Strange SQLAlchemy error message: TypeError: 'dict' object does not support indexing. Last updated on PyPI package sqlalchemy-jdbcapi, we found that it has been Currently maintained external dialect projects for SQLAlchemy include: Actian Avalanche, Vector, Actian X, and Ingres. of.driver' , ['127. How do I simplify/combine these two methods? The primary purpose of this dialect is to provide JDBC connection using Or is there a way to use JDBC driver in superset? The JayDeBeApi module allows you to connect from Python code to databases using Java JDBC.It provides a Python DB-API v2.0 to that database.. Looks like pip install ipython-sql. GitHub repository had at least 1 pull request or issue interacted with "PyPI", "Python Package Index", and the blocks logos are registered trademarks of the Python Software Foundation.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. The main goal of SQLAlchemy is to change the way you think about databases Pull requests with associated issues may be accepted to continue supporting JayDeBeApi - bridge from JDBC database drivers to Python DB-API The JayDeBeApi module allows you to connect from Python code to databases using Java JDBC. See the full Does a creature have to see to be affected by the Fear spell initially since it is an illusion? How to connect Superset with Apache-ignite? from that of most other SQL / ORM tools, rooted in a so-called complimentarity- Some features may not work without JavaScript. for the various DBAPIs. By voting up you can indicate which examples are most useful and appropriate. The sections that follow contain reference documentation and notes specific to the usage of each backend, as well as notes Inactive. size and performance start to matter; object collections behave less like As a result MySQLdb has fetchone () and fetchmany () methods of cursor object to fetch records more efficiently. It simplifies using SQLAlchemy with Flask by setting up common objects and patterns for using those objects, such as a session tied to each web request, models, and engines. Home; About. . Irene is an engineered-person, so why does she have a heart problem? these versions. Thus the package was deemed as You can For Python 3, you need to install JayBeDeApi3 as below. 2022 Python Software Foundation Run queries to Denodo views. Installing the dialect is straightforward: Set an environment variable export tables and rows the more abstraction starts to matter. Visit Snyk Advisor to see a First, you need to install jaydebeapi python module using pip (or any other method). sqlalchemy 1.1.15. py3, Status: CLASSPATH=/ojdbc8.jar:/postgresql-42.2.9.jre7.jar, connect your project's repository to Snyk, Keep your project free of vulnerabilities with Snyk. popularity section Donate today! It works on ordinary Python (cPython) using the JPype Java integration or on Jython to make use of the Java JDBC driver.. Installation Installing the dialect is straightforward: python3 -m pip install sqlalchemy-jdbcapi Usage Set an environment variable export CLASSPATH=<path>/ojdbc8.jar:<path>/postgresql-42.2.9.jre7.jar PostgressSQL: Website content copyright by SQLAlchemy authors and contributors. Supports version 1.3.x only at the moment. How can I get a huge Saturn-like ringed moon in the sky? %sql select * from denodotest. pip install JayDeBeApi The command will print the following text: Successfully built JPype1 Installing collected packages: JPype1, JayDeBeApi Successfully installed JPype1-0.7.2 JayDeBeApi-1.1.1 Code snippet This process of accessing all records in one go is not every efficient. Is there SQLAlchemy dialect support JDBC? | Download this Documentation. SQLAlchemy is used by organizations such as: Sponsor SQLAlchemy through the Tidelift Subscription. Included Dialects Why is SQLAlchemy a good ORM choice? It provides a Python DB-API v2.0 to that database. Access Loan New Mexico sqlalchemy oracle connection Escuela de Ingeniera. Thanks! Not mean to complain. SQuirreL SQL is a JDBC client that can be used to remotely run Hive queries with your HDInsight cluster. project. This project has seen only 10 or less contributors. to stay up to date on security alerts and receive automatic fix pull We used list comprehensions in the first two lines to get the column names and values, and zip () to merge them. JayDeBeApi - bridge from JDBC database drivers to Python DB-API. The sections that follow contain reference documentation and notes specific to the usage of each backend, as well as notes for the various DBAPIs. jdbcsqlarchemyormjdbcsqlarchemy. Connect and share knowledge within a single location that is structured and easy to search. the dragon and The Alchemist image designs created and generously donated by Rotem Yaari. As If you're not sure which to choose, learn more about installing packages. Using fetchone () but not all versions are tested in the ci configuration so there may & community analysis. import jaydebeapi as jdbc import pandas as pd import sys Exporting CSV file from Table Set spark.executor.memory to 12g. The primary purpose of this dialect is to provide JDBC connection using provided driver(JAR). Install Jaydebeapi The JayDeBeApi module allows you to connect from Python code to various databases using Java JDBC drivers and a connection string. By voting up you can indicate which examples are most useful and appropriate. but most likely there will be unsupported features or errors in some use cases. Are Githyanki under Nondetection all the time? Although you installed as JayBeDeApi3, the name of the module in the code is jaydebeapi. JayDeBeApi docs, getting started, code examples, API reference and more Efficiently updating database using SQLAlchemy ORM. This something I keep coming up against - it's a real shame that neither the SQLAlchemy project nor the JayDeBeAPI project want to cross this bridge. Thanks! pip install sqlalchemy-jdbcapi See the full The JayDeBeApi module allows you to connect from Python code to databases using Java JDBC.It provides a Python DB-API v2.0 to that database.. Inactive project. Uploaded health analysis review. JDBCAPI, The following table summarizes the support level for each included dialect. Python SQLAlchemy Dialect for JDBCAPI. So sqlalchemy exist for apache ignite, which we are trying to connect to Superset. patterns, designed for efficient and high-performing database access, adapted CLASSPATH=/ojdbc8.jar:/postgresql-42.2.9.jre7.jar. Code snippet The following code snippet does these operations: Establish a JDBC connection using connect function. oriented approach; instead of hiding away SQL and object relational details behind a